GENERAL STATEMENT OF DUTIES: Perform medical laboratory tests for the diagnosis, treatment and prevention of diseases in the areas of hematology, chemistry, immunology, microbiology and urinalysis.
SUPERVISION RECEIVED: Reports directly to the laboratory Manager and Medical Technologist.
TYPICAL PHYSICAL DEMANDS: Requires full range of body motion and frequent standing and walking short distances. Requires good eye-hand coordination finger dexterity in both hands. Requires vision that is correctable to 20/20 with normal color perception. Requires the ability to hear alarms, instrument/analyzer audible alerts and telephone communications. Requires the ability to effectively communicate both orally and written. Requires the ability to lift and carry items weighing up to 50 pounds.
TYPICAL WORKING CONDITIONS: Exposure to communicable diseases, blood borne pathogens, pathogenic bacteria and toxic substances, i.e. acids & bases.
EXAMPLES OF DUTIES: (This list is not inclusive)
1. Perform technical laboratory functions, including quality controls, in chemistry, hematology, immunology, microbiology and urinalysis.
2. Perform daily, weekly, monthly and unscheduled instrument maintenance in all areas of the laboratory.
3. Accurately interpret and report laboratory results or values.
4. Comply with all laboratory policies and OSHA regulations related to safety and infection control.

PERFORMANCE REQUIREMENTS: Knowledge, Skills and Abilities
- Knowledge of a wide variety of clinical laboratory procedures, instrumentations and methodologies.
- Knowledge of quality control procedures and documentation.
- Skill in performing a wide range of laboratory procedures.
- Skill in establishing and maintaining effective working relationships with physicians, supervisors and office staff.
- Skill in identifying and resolving technical problems.
- Ability to communicate effectively orally and in writing.
- Ability to follow written protocols.
EDUCATION
Associates of Science{AAS) degree in Medical Technology.
CERTIFICATION
ASCP{or equivalent) as a Medical Laboratory Technician.
